Obviously this site is full of opinions. So I wanna know who has the best Coach's scheme on stopping Cam. Here's My Scheme....

I say we send Tyrann Mathieu and Ron Brooks off the edges all night to pressure Cam. Tyrann is a big play waiting to happen. One of the best corner blitzers I've seen in a while. Ron Brooks is very fast and energetic. Not to mention we will have Mingo (even though Mingo doesn't start. He is a spectacular pass rusher) and Nevis penetrating the line of scrimmage as always. I say Kelvin Shep spy's all night and blitz him from time to time. He's very intelligent and probably the best candidate for a spy. Thats too much pressure. Not much time to decide where to throw the ball. Then knowing Cam, it will most likely be a lousy throw if he's pressured. There's not much room for an inaccurate throw on Pat Peterson or Mo Claiborne. The game will most likely turn into a pick 6 party then. I also say we rotate Pat Peterson with Tyrann as a rusher. This will help out because Pat Peterson is very fast, physical, strong, and capable of helping stop the run. Tyrann can hold his own at corner.

We Shutdown Cam, We Win. Simple as that!
